Delhi Elections 2025: Aam Aadmi Get together (AAP) chief Arvind Kejriwal on Sunday introduced Manish Sisodia will assume the function of Deputy chief minister once more if the get together wins the February 5 meeting polls in Delhi.

Kejriwal made the announcement throughout a public assembly within the Jangpura constituency, from the place Sisodia is contesting this time.

“He’ll develop into the Deputy chief minister within the authorities, and with him, all of additionally, you will develop into deputy chief ministers,” Kejriwal instructed the gathering, urging voters to elect Sisodia.

Sisodia, who served as Kejriwal’s deputy throughout a big a part of the outgoing AAP authorities, was arrested in March 2023 in reference to the Delhi Liquor Excise Coverage case.

He’s MLA from Patparganj, however is combating this meeting ballot from Jangpura.

Kejriwal criticised BJP MLAs for allegedly obstructing improvement of their constituencies throughout this meeting.

“Final time, BJP MLAs gained in eight meeting constituencies. They didn’t let any work occur of their areas. All eight of them made their meeting a dwelling hell. You folks shouldn’t make such a mistake,” he instructed the gathering.

Highlighting Sisodia’s contributions, Kejriwal stated, “Manish Sisodia and I’ve collectively made authorities colleges wonderful for the higher way forward for your kids. Now BJP is saying that if their authorities is fashioned, they’ll shut all the federal government colleges right here too. It’s as much as you to decide on the ”AAP– ‘which builds authorities colleges’ — or the BJP, ‘which closes them’.”

Addressing the voters in Jangpura, Sisodia promised transformative governance if elected. “If I win from Jangpura, each brother and sister right here will develop into Deputy CM. Nobody will dare to cease the work of the folks right here,” he stated.

The AAP faces a troublesome contest in Jangpura, with the BJP fielding Tarvinder Singh Marwah and the Congress nominating Farhad Suri. The outcomes of the meeting elections will likely be declared on February 8.
